YUFUIN FLORAL VILLAGE​ 3.6 18

yufuin floral village​ 3.6 18

Yufuin Floral Village: A captivating Desired destination in JapanTucked absent inside the picturesque city of Yufuin, Oita Prefecture, Yufuin Floral Village delivers site visitors a pleasant escape into a whimsical earth filled with flowers, charming architecture, and unique browsing experiences. This enchanting spot has become a preferred location

read more